Successful first-line managers possess a raft of traits. Key among these is excellent interaction. Whether expressing your company's goals to your workforce, or interpreting and internalizing their anxieties, effective communication skill is required.

Similarly, first-line managers should be exemplary problem solvers. Challenges will inevitably arise, and it is the supervisor's responsibility to manage these issues efficiently, turning potential roadblocks into opportunities for growth.

Additionally, a great first-line manager requires outstanding organizational skills. They are tasked with coordinating teams, distributing tasks, and ensuring that projects are done on time and within budget. This demands an ability to see the "big picture", together with a thorough attention to detail.

In addition, being a first-line manager calls for excellent people skills. Managers should be capable of build robust relationships with their team, forming a supportive work environment.
